- Oxytocin is a 9-amino acid neuropeptide produced in the hypothalamus with diverse roles in social bonding, trust, stress reduction, and sexual function. Exogenous administration is used therapeutically to improve social cognition, reduce anxiety, and enhance intimacy.
- TB-500 is a synthetic fragment of Thymosin Beta-4, a naturally occurring peptide found in nearly all human and animal cells. It promotes cell migration to injury sites, accelerates tissue regeneration, and reduces chronic inflammation.
